Joint mobility and mitral valve prolapse in an Arab population.
C N Rajapakse1, I O Al-Orainey, S S Al-Harthi
1Department of Medicine, King Khalid University Hospital, King Saud University, Riyadh, Kingdom of Saudi Arabia.
British Journal of Rheumatology
|December 1, 1987
Summary
Mitral valve prolapse (MVP) is linked to increased joint laxity. This study found higher joint mobility scores in MVP patients compared to controls, suggesting a shared connective tissue abnormality.

Background:
- The relationship between joint laxity and mitral valve prolapse (MVP) remains debated in medical literature.
- Connective tissue disorders are suspected to underlie both conditions.
Purpose of the Study:
- To investigate the association between joint laxity and mitral valve prolapse (MVP) in an Arab population.
- To determine if joint mobility differs between individuals with MVP and healthy controls.
Main Methods:
- A comparative study involving 29 subjects diagnosed with mitral valve prolapse (MVP) and 60 healthy controls.
- Joint mobility was assessed using standardized joint mobility scores.
- The MVP group included both symptomatic and asymptomatic individuals.
Main Results:
- Subjects with mitral valve prolapse (MVP) exhibited significantly higher joint mobility scores compared to the control group.
- This elevated score was observed in both symptomatic and asymptomatic MVP individuals.
- The findings indicate a statistically significant link between MVP and joint laxity.
Conclusions:
- Joint laxity is significantly associated with mitral valve prolapse (MVP).
- The results support the hypothesis that an underlying abnormality in connective tissue structure may contribute to both MVP and joint laxity.
- Further research into connective tissue abnormalities is warranted.
